blockly > blockRendering > TopRow

Clase blockRendering.TopRow

Es un objeto que contiene información sobre qué elementos se encuentran en la fila superior de un bloque, así como información de tamaño para la fila superior. Los elementos de una fila superior pueden ser esquinas, sombreros, separadores y conexiones anteriores. Después de llamar a este constructor, la fila contendrá todos los elementos sin espaciado que necesita.

Signature:

export declare class TopRow extends Row 

Extiende: Fila

Constructores

Constructor Modificadores Descripción
(constructor)(constantes) Construye una instancia nueva de la clase TopRow.

Propiedades

Propiedad Modificadores Tipo Descripción
ascenderHeight número Indica cuánto se extiende la fila por encima de su límite.
capítulo número El punto de partida para dibujar la fila, en la dirección y. Esto nos permite dibujar sombreros y formas similares que no comienzan en el origen. Debe ser un valor no negativo (consulta el número 2820).
conexión PreviousConnection | nulo La conexión anterior del bloque, si existe
hasPreviousConnection boolean Indica si el bloque tiene una conexión anterior.

Métodos

Método Modificadores Descripción
endsWithElemSpacer()
hasLeftSquareCorner(block) Muestra si la fila superior tiene una esquina cuadrada izquierda o no.
hasRightSquareCorner(_block) Muestra si la fila superior tiene una esquina cuadrada derecha.
measure();
startsWithElemSpacer()